House Sparrow Population Trend in Michigan

House Sparrow in Michigan has collapsed: down 76% on the route-weighted index since 1968.

House Sparrow Population Forecast in Michigan

If the recent trend holds, House Sparrow in Michigan is projected to fall about 100% by 2029 — from 22 in 2024 to a central estimate of 0.00 (95% range 0.00–20). A 5-year backtest shows a typical error of ±96.8%, with 20% of held-out values landing inside the 95% band.
